Course Details

• Understanding Colonialism in Education
• Historical Context of Colonial Education
• Decolonizing the Curriculum: A Critical Approach
• Anti-Colonial Teaching Strategies and Methods
• Culturally Responsive Pedagogy and Anti-Colonial Teaching
• The Role of Identity and Power in Anti-Colonial Teaching
• Addressing and Disrupting Colonial Narratives in the Classroom
• Anti-Colonial Assessment and Evaluation
• Building Solidarity and Coalition Through Anti-Colonial Teaching
